data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p><b>1. aspecto da estrutura f\u00edsica<\/b>: De acordo com a vis\u00e3o seccional acima, podemos ver claramente que um indutor consiste em 7 partes: bobina de corrente de Foucault, alojamento da sonda, rosca de ajuste, placa de circuito impresso, porca de fixa\u00e7\u00e3o, LED indicador de status, cabo (ou conector de avia\u00e7\u00e3o com cabo).<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p><b>2. aspecto do circuito el\u00e9trico<\/b>: Ao desmontar um sensor de proximidade indutivo e retirar todas as suas partes el\u00e9tricas, podemos encontrar 5 partes, que s\u00e3o a parte da bobina de indu\u00e7\u00e3o, a parte do circuito do oscilador de alta frequ\u00eancia, a parte dos circuitos de modelagem da forma de onda, a parte do circuito de processamento de sinal e a parte de sa\u00edda.<\/p>\t\t\t\t\t\t\t\t<\/div>\n\t\t\t\t<\/div>\n\t\t\t\t<div class=\"elementor-element elementor-element-2001591 elementor-widget elementor-widget-text-editor\" data-id=\"2001591\" data-element_type=\"widget\" data-e-type=\"widget\" data-widget_type=\"text-editor.default\">\n\t\t\t\t<div class=\"elementor-widget-container\">\n\t\t\t\t\t\t\t\t\t<p>1. Princ\u00edpio b\u00e1sico: a indut\u00e2ncia refere-se ao fen\u00f4meno de autoindu\u00e7\u00e3o causado pelo campo magn\u00e9tico gerado pela mudan\u00e7a de corrente em um condutor. Os sensores indutivos utilizam esse princ\u00edpio medindo as altera\u00e7\u00f5es na indut\u00e2ncia (normalmente na forma de uma bobina) para detectar os par\u00e2metros dos objetos-alvo.<\/p><p>2. Indu\u00e7\u00e3o de campo magn\u00e9tico: Quando a corrente flui pelo elemento indutivo, ela gera um campo magn\u00e9tico ao seu redor. Quando um objeto-alvo se aproxima ou se afasta do elemento indutivo, ele altera a intensidade ou a dire\u00e7\u00e3o do campo magn\u00e9tico, mudando, consequentemente, o valor da indut\u00e2ncia do elemento.<\/p><p>3. Medi\u00e7\u00e3o de indut\u00e2ncia: Os sensores indutivos obt\u00eam informa\u00e7\u00f5es sobre o objeto-alvo medindo as altera\u00e7\u00f5es na indut\u00e2ncia do elemento indutivo. Normalmente, um sinal de frequ\u00eancia espec\u00edfico \u00e9 gerado por um oscilador no circuito do sensor, que \u00e9 ent\u00e3o aplicado ao elemento indutivo. A proximidade ou a dist\u00e2ncia do objeto-alvo modifica o valor da indut\u00e2ncia do elemento, alterando assim a frequ\u00eancia ou a amplitude do oscilador.
